The 30 countries that require ETIAS.

ETIAS applies to the 29 Schengen members plus Cyprus. One approved authorisation covers all of them for 3 years. Each country below links to its EES rollout guide. Ireland and United Kingdom are not part of ETIAS.

ETIAS is required for short stays in 30 European countries: the 29 Schengen members plus Cyprus. That includes France, Germany, Spain, Italy, the Netherlands, Portugal, Greece, Austria, Belgium, Switzerland, Norway, Sweden, Denmark, Finland, Poland, Czechia, Hungary, Croatia, and the micro-states accessed through them.
